After about a year of research I chose the hair transplant at Kafuring in Beijing, China. I flew from Ohio to Beijing to have an FUE transplant on April 1 2019. I paid $4,800 US for 3,054 grafts using the Implanter Pen Technology. Regular FUE method (tweezers) was $3,800. This price included the procedure, transportation to and from the airport, and the room which is just 1 floor above the clinic which in my opinion was great. It covers 3 nights and they bring the food to the room or can go downstairs to socialize.The flight was not included but free with my United Air miles (I recommend everyone to sign up).
Everything was discussed ahead of time with their Doctor on WeChat Messenger. I sent her pictures and asked him several questions that went on several months before making the decision. She was great to respond and always went out of her way to answer any question I had.
I am 38 and have been noticing a receding hair line/thinning for the past 10 years The whole procedure took around 6 hours and from what I counted at least a dozen people helping during the procedure. I personally had a girl a translator sit next to me to inform me what was going on and if I was in any pain she could relay the message. First 2 hours was spent taking grafts from the back. Had a quick lunch maybe 15 minutes while the team separated the grafts under a microscope from 1,2, 3 hair follicles. Once back in the room we started on the front which took maybe 4 hours. The whole operations was nearly painless except for the shots to numb the areas, but even at that barely any pain at all. I can handle pain pretty good though. Put it this way a tattoo is much more painful.
